    Preparations are underway for the Swift Current, SK Supercharger. The Supercharger will be in the Boston Pizza parking lot at: 1601 N Service Rd, Swift Current SK S9H 3X6. One photo was posted on Twitter by Lloyd, although there isn’t much to see so it is rather hard to confirm that it is a Supercharger.     It is certain that Whitewood Tesla Supercharger in under construction as shared in this forum. All the PetroCanada chargers are installed at the PetroCanada Gas station, not at the Local Coop location. Also, they only have two charging stations, at least for the ones in the prairies. Most importantly most of these sites have been visited by local Tesla owners and verified. Yes, Petro Canada is installing 2 charging stations in Whitewood, just like ones they did in Regina, Moose Jaw, Medicine Hat and the ones that is going to be installed in Swift current. As for Moosomin, the local administration has confirmed that Tesla has cancelled their plans to install Superchargers there.
